Claims
- 1. Apparatus for determining the countour of a varying contoured surface of an object comprising:
- means for positioning an object in an inspection location;
- means for projecting a zone of light along a light axis onto the surface of said object;
- means for detecting an image of said zone of light, said image detecting means comprising light detector means and optical means for forming an image of said zone of light on said light detector means, said light detector means being located in known position relative to an object in said inspection location, relative to said optical means, and relative to said axis of projected light, said light detector means having an optical axis which is angularly spaced from the axis of said projected light such that the position of said image on said light detector means is dependent on the distance between said zone of light and said light detector means, said light detector means including means for providing an output signal indicative of the location on said detector means of said image of said zone of light;
- means for moving said image detecting means relative to an object in said inspection location in a pre-determined theoretical varying path parallel to a desired theoretical varying surface contour of a reference object, such that an object in said inspection location will produce, in said light detector means, output signals characteristic of the contour of the surface of said object as said image detecting means is moved along the theoretical varying path relative to said object;
- means for comparing said output signals with reference signals characteristic of said desired theoretical varying surface contour whereby said comparing means provides an indication of the deviation from said theoretical varying surface contour of the contour of an object in said inspection location; and;
- means for determining, from the comparison, the varying contour of a surface of an object in said inspection location.
- 2. A method for determining the contour of a varying contour surface of an object comprising:
- positioning an object in an inspection location;
- projecting a zone of light along a light axis onto the surface of said object;
- detecting, with image detecting means, an image of said zone of light, said image detecting means comprising light detector means and optical means for forming an image of said zone of light on said light detector means, said light detector means being located in known position relative to an object in said inspection location, relative to said optical means, and relative to said axis of projected light, said light detector means having an optical axis which is angularly spaced from the axis of said projected light such that the position of said image on said light detector means is dependent on the distance between said zone of light and said light detector means, said light detector means including means for providing an output signal indicative of the location on said detector means of said image of said zone of light;
- moving said image detecting means relative to said object in said inspection location in a pre-determined theoretical varying path parallel to a theoretical desired varying surface contour of a reference object, such that said object in said inspection location will produce, in said light detector means, output signals characteristic of the contour of the surface of said object as said image detecting means is moved along the theoretical varying path relative to said object;
- comparing said output signals with reference signals characteristic of said desired varying surface contour to provide an indication of the deviation from said theoretical varying surface contour of the contour of said object in said inspection location; and
- determining, from the comparison, the varying contour of said surface of said object in said inspection location.
